Ketugram - Ketugram - II, Purba Bardhaman
Ketugram is a village situated in the Ketugram - II subdivision of Purba Bardhaman district, West Bengal. It is located approximately 1.9 km from Kandara. Ketugram village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Ketugram is 319250. The village covers a total geographical area of 849.52 hectares and falls under the 713140 pincode. Katwa is the nearest town, located about 19 km away.
Ketugram village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Pradhan serving as the elected head.
Population of Ketugram
According to the 2011 Census, Ketugram village had a total population of 9,990 people, including 5,127 males and 4,863 females, living in 2,253 households. The sex ratio was 949 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 63.87%, with male literacy at 68.18% and female literacy at 59.31%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 2,624.

Transport and Connectivity of Ketugram
Ketugram is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Shiblun, while the nearest airport is Kazi Nazrul Islam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 65.9 km.
